The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Wallace, born in 1845 in St George in the East, Middlesex, consisted of 4 members. James was the head of the household, married to Frances Wallace, born in 1850 in Greenwich, Kent, England. They had 2 children; James W (born 1873 in St Giles) and Edith (born 1875 in St Clement Danes, Middlesex, England).
